Cots vs. Cot Beds: What's the Difference?
While both cots and cot beds serve the exact same basic function of supplying a safe sleeping space for infants and toddlers, there are a number of crucial distinctions in between them. Below is a table comparing the 2:
FeatureCotCot BedAge SuitabilityNewborn to around 2-3 years of agesNewborn to roughly 5-6 years of agesSizeSmaller sized, generally determining 60 x 120 cmLarger, typically around 70 x 140 cmMattress CompatibilitySpecific cot mattresses neededBasic cot bed mattresses fitConversionNormally not convertibleCan be transformed into a toddler bedPrice RangeUsually more budget-friendlyGenerally more pricey due to versatilityDesign VariationsLimited design and stylesMore designs offered, often can be themedCots: The Classic Choice
Cots are the conventional option for infant sleep services. They are created for newborns and typically have actually repaired sides that avoid the baby from presenting. Cots are frequently smaller and provide a comfortable environment for younger babies. Moms and dads will need to shift to a toddler bed or cot bed as the kid grows, usually around the age of 2-3 years.
Cot Beds: The Versatile Option
Cot beds bridge the space in between baby cribs and young child beds. They are larger, enabling extended use, and tend to have actually the included benefit of being convertible. Many cot beds can be changed into young child beds, supplying a longer-lasting service that can grow with your kid. This function not only conserves parents cash in the long run however likewise assists to reduce the transition from a cot to a larger bed.
Secret Safety Features to Consider
When choosing between a cot and a cot bed, security ought to be the top priority. Here are some essential safety functions to think about:

Material Quality: Look for cots and cot beds made from non-toxic materials and finishes to guarantee your baby is safe from hazardous chemicals.

Steady Construction: A durable style is vital. Guarantee that the cot or cot bed has a solid base and strong sides.

Slat Spacing: The area between the slats must be less than 6 cm to prevent a baby's head from getting stuck.

Bed mattress Fit: The mattress should fit comfortably in the cot or cot bed, without any gaps to prevent suffocation hazards.

Adjustable Mattress Height: Some cots and cot beds include adjustable bed mattress heights, enabling for simpler access to the baby and greater safety as they grow.

Age Appropriateness: Always consider the weight and age suggestions for the particular model you're considering.
Tips for Choosing the Right Cot or Cot Bed
Consider Your Space: Measure the area where the cot or cot bed will go. Make sure to leave sufficient area around it for safety and motion.

Think Long-Term: If you prefer a longer-lasting sleeping option, go with a cot bed that can transform into a toddler bed.

Design Aesthetics: Choose a design that matches your nursery design. Lots of cot beds can be found in a variety of designs and surfaces.

Mobility: If you plan on moving the cot or cot bed regularly or taking it with you while traveling, think about a light-weight, portable choice.

Budget: Set a spending plan before shopping. While investing in a quality item is vital, there are many alternatives offered at various rate points.
Cot and Cot Bed FAQs1. The length of time can my baby utilize a cot?
Most children can easily utilize a cot till they reach about 2-3 years of age, depending on their size and mobility. It is essential to transition them to a young child bed when they begin climbing up out.
2. Can I utilize a pre-owned cot or cot bed?
Yes, but it is vital to guarantee that it meets current safety standards. Always check the condition, and prevent any designs that have been recalled.
3. How do I choose the ideal bed mattress for my cot or cot bed?

4. Are cot beds worth the financial investment?
Cot beds are generally considered a worthwhile financial investment due to their extended usage. Their ability to transform into young child beds can remove the requirement for an extra purchase, making them a cost-effective choice.
5. What bed linen should I use?
Use fitted sheets designed for cots or cot beds. Avoid pillows, heavy blankets, or packed animals in the baby crib for the very first year to lower the risk of suffocation.
